Best 5th Wheel Hitch for a 2017 Ram 1500 EcoDiesel with 5-1/2 Foot Bed
Question:
I have one more question, with the pullrite hitch, I have the capture plate on the camper. Will this have to be removed and is there a demco plate that will have to be installed? LIPP1621
asked by: Ed
Expert Reply:
The correct Demco hitch you will want to use on your 2017 Ram 1500 EcoDiesel with the 5-1/2' bed is the Demco Hijacker Autoslide 5th Wheel Trailer Hitch w/ Slider part # DM8550040. This is because the 22-1/2" of travel will be more than any other hitch we offer. Since you have a short bed, the added travel will be needed to ensure you have turning clearance between the nose of your trailer and cab of your truck.
If the 5th wheel base rails you have installed in your truck now use the industry standard (ISR) bolt pattern then yes you can install this hitch without issue. However, if they are not industry standard above bed base rails then you will need to use the Demco Hijacker Premier Series Above-Bed Base Rails and Custom Installation Kit part # DM8552030-71 in order to install the Hijacker.
